Directions

  1. 1Mix curd, salt, dhaniya powder, Kashmiri red chilli powder, haldi powder, spicy red chilli powder, meat masala, and jeera powder in a bowl.
  2. 2Add the marinated mutton to the bowl and mix well.
  3. 3Let the mutton rest for 30 minutes.
  4. 4Heat mustard oil in a pressure cooker.
  5. 5Add whole spices (Kaali Mirch, Choti Elaichi, Badi Elaichi, Laung, Dalchini, dried chillies, Tej Patta, and Jeera) to the hot oil.
  6. 6Add the chopped garlic and saute until golden brown.
  7. 7Add sliced onions and cook until translucent.
  8. 8Add grated ginger and green chilies. Saute for a few minutes.
  9. 9Add the marinated mutton along with its marinade to the cooker. Cook for 4-5 minutes on medium flame.
  10. 10Add the tomato puree and salt. Stir well and cook for another 4-5 minutes on medium flame.
  11. 11Add coriander stems. Cover and cook for 4 minutes in medium-low flame.
  12. 12Once the pressure cooker is completely cool, open it and add grated mace and nutmeg.
  13. 13Add 2 cups of hot water and cook for 10 minutes on low flame.

Ingredients

  • 0.5 kg mutton
  • 4 onion
  • 2 tomato
  • 4 big tbsp curd
  • 1 handful coriander stems
  • 1 garlic
  • 2 green chillies
  • 2 inch ginger
  • 1 tsp Kaali Mirch
  • 2 Choti Elaichi
  • 2 Badi Elaichi
  • 1 tsp Laung
  • 1 tsp Dalchini
  • 2 dried chillies
  • 2 Tej Patta
  • 1 tsp Jeera
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 2 tsp Dhaniya powder
  • 1 tsp Kashmiri red chilli powder
  • 0.5 tsp Haldi powder
  • 1 tsp Spicy red chilli powder
  • 2 tsp Meat masala
  • 1 tsp Jeera powder
  • 1 tsp Garam masala
  • 1 tsp Kasuri Methi
  • 0.25 cup mustard oil
  • 1 cup hot water
  • 2 cup hot water
  • 1 pinch mace
  • 1 pinch nutmeg
